“Just Jack” - One Man Show
When: Friday, Aug. 29, 2008, 7:30 p.m.
Where: Cox Building Playhouse, 1517 Avenue H, Plano
Cost: $22
Categories:
Description
Jack Foltyn will bring his show he has written and will perform it August 15 through the 31 with a matinee on the 24th and the 31st.
"Its like an Elvis show but more of Jack in it than Elvis" Foltyn said. "Picture if you will an intimate space where the band talks to each other and asks Mr. Foltyn questions that everyone else wanted to ask". Based on the Elvis 1968 special this prodution also brings to light the ups and downs of Foltyns career as an actor, dancer and singer and how his story parallels the life of the king himself. "I think everyone has a right to know what an artist goes through in life to get him where he is." Foltyn continues, "I don't think people realize that we are such a different breed and this show explains all of that with music."
